Table Erreur
La table Erreur est utilisée pour rechercher des modèles de mise en forme des messages d’erreur lors du traitement des erreurs avec un code d’erreur défini, mais sans un ensemble de modèles de mise en forme (c’est la situation normale).
La table Erreur présente les colonnes suivantes.
Colonne | Type | Clé | Nullable |
---|---|---|---|
Error | Integer | O | N |
Message | Modèle | N | O |
Colonnes
-
Erreur
-
Consultez Messages d’erreur du programme d’installation Windows pour obtenir la liste des numéros d’erreur et des messages.
Le nombre d’erreurs doit être un entier non négatif.
La plage comprise entre 25 000 et 30 000 est réservée aux erreurs provenant d’actions personnalisées. Les auteurs d’actions personnalisées peuvent utiliser cette plage pour leurs actions personnalisées.
-
Message
-
Cette colonne contient le modèle de mise en forme d’erreur localisable. La table Erreur est générée par le processus de génération initial pour contenir les modèles de format de débogage.
La table suivante répertorie les mots clés réservés. Pour obtenir la liste des codes d’erreur internes et d’expédition, consultez Messages d’erreur du programme d’installation Windows.
Error Message Notes 0 {{Fatal error: }} Préfixe d’en-tête pour les erreurs irrécupérables (INSTALLMESSAGE_FATALEXIT). Le texte placé dans des accolades doubles {{text}} n’est visible que dans le fichier journal. Le texte n’est pas affiché pour l’utilisateur dans l’interface utilisateur. 1 Erreur [1]. Préfixe d’en-tête pour les erreurs (INSTALLMESSAGE_ERROR) 2 Avertissement [1]. Préfixe d’en-tête pour les avertissements (INSTALLMESSAGE_WARNING) 3 4 Info [1]. Préfixe d’en-tête pour les messages d’information (INSTALLMESSAGE_INFO) 5 Erreur-interne [1]. [2]{, [3]}{, [4]} Préfixe d’en-tête pour les erreurs internes 6 7 {{Disk full: }} Préfixe d’en-tête pour les erreurs d’espace disque insuffisant (INSTALLMESSAGE_OUTOFDISKSPACE). Le texte placé dans des accolades doubles {{text}} n’est visible que dans le fichier journal. Le texte n’est pas affiché pour l’utilisateur dans l’interface utilisateur. 8 Action [Heure]: [1]. [2] 9 [ProductName] 10 {[2]}{, [3]}{, [4]} 11 Type de message : [1] ; Argument : [2] 12 === Début de la journalisation : [Date] [Heure] === 13 === Fin de la journalisation : [Date] [Heure] === 14 Début de l'action [Heure] : [1] 15 Action terminée [Heure] : [1]. Valeur de retour [2] 16 Durée restante : {[1] min }{[2] sec} 17 Mémoire insuffisante. Arrêter d’autres applications avant de réessayer 18 Le programme d’installation Windows ne répond plus 19 Programme d’installation Windows interrompu prématurément 20 Veuillez patienter pendant que Windows configure [ProductName]... 21 Collecte des informations requises... 22 Suppression des versions précédentes de cette application en cours... 23 Préparation de la suppression des versions précédentes de cette application en cours... 32 L'installation de {[ProductName] } s'est terminée correctement. 33 Échec de l'installation de {[ProductName] }.
Notes
Le modèle n’inclut pas la mise en forme du nombre d’erreurs dans le champ 1. Lors du traitement de l’erreur, le programme d’installation attache un préfixe d’en-tête au modèle en fonction du type de message. Ces en-têtes sont également stockés dans la table Erreur.
Le texte placé dans des accolades doubles {{text}} n’est visible que dans le fichier journal. Le texte n’est pas affiché pour l’utilisateur dans l’interface utilisateur.
Vous pouvez importer une table Erreur localisée dans votre base de données à l’aide de Msidb.exe ou MsiDatabaseImport. Le Kit de développement logiciel (SDK) inclut une table Erreur localisée pour chacune des langues répertoriées dans la section Localisation des tables Erreur et ActionText. Si la table Erreur n’est pas remplie, le programme d’installation charge des chaînes localisées pour la langue spécifiée par la propriété ProductLanguage.
Validation